ANN being basically a somewhat edited wiki, that happens. When I'm researching shows for my preview blog post, finding out how many episodes there will be is one of the hardest things: MoonPhase, official sites, 2channel, anime TV listings, pre-season articles on sites like animate, etc. You almost never can get the episode count from the official site, unfortunately.
This season, ANN seemed to have a lot of episode totals, so I was especially leery. But I guess if they have x number of episode titles, there are probably at least that number of episodes. It all depends on the accuracy of the info people send in. You're supposed to include a source, but sometimes maybe the source is inaccurate. I still think ANN is the best anime info site going. At least for my purposes in comparing staffs and casts.

I think I have to defend ANN for once. You're just misinterpreting them. ANN states clearly "We have XX episodes." Not "There are" not even "We think there are" just "We have". You should have noticed that there are often entries for, say, 17 episodes. That fact alone should allow to figure out how these lists are to be interpreted and how they are not to be interpreted. It's just the maximal number that has been confirmed. Show me a case where ANN says 24 eps that turn out to be 13 in reality. I always see complaints about the opposite only.
